SAMPLE MANDARIN COURSE DESCRIPTION:
This is a course in Mandarin Chinese that is designed for Kindergarten through 3rd grade students. In this course, students will develop listening, speaking, reading and writing skills using simplified characters. Students will increase their capacity for creative thinking and problem-solving skills and gain an appreciation of other cultures and a deeper understanding of their own culture. The class will be taught through essential real-life themes and topics that concern students’ personal lives and their immediate environment such as family, school, and community. The course will use innovative ideas and a range of engaging strategies to teach younger children Chinese such as coloring, pictures, games, music, story-telling, and hands on activities to captivate interest levels and keep up the motivation to learn Chinese. Students will also be introduced to the social and cultural aspects of the language to prepare students to function in the real world in a culturally appropriate manner.
